24 Best Vegans and Vegetarians in Montreal - Eater Montreal

"With immaculate design and a menu from ex-Crudessence chef Stéphanie Audet, Lov quickly became a hit on the vegetarian scene after opening in 2016. It has since expanded downtown and to Laval and DIX30. The menu is a solid balance of lighter fare (granola, smoothies) and heartier options like burgers and poutines." - Holly Tousignant, Eater Staff

Montreal’s Hidden Gems: Best Bars, Restaurants, Shops, and Parks | Eater

"Airy, high-ceilinged LOV (Local, Organic, Vegan) offers a temple to all things green and growing in a white-washed row house located minutes from the bustle of Ste. Catherine Street. Open daily for lunch, dinner, and mid-afternoon snacks, LOV commits to serving only 100 percent plant-based food, complemented with organic beers, biodynamic wines, and creative botanical cocktails. Artfully presented salads, mains, and even burgers and poutine are on offer, with a two-course Express Lunch menu on weekdays and brunch on the weekends. There’s a bistro feel here, with bar seating, cozy booths, marble tables, and a landscaped terrace for the warmer months, when a burbling fountain provides a soundtrack to your meal." - Vox Creative
